Richard Austin’s captivating recitations of Gerard Manley Hopkins’s poetry are not to be missed in his one man-show. The co-editor of The Hopkins Quarterly, Joseph J. Feeney, S.J., exclaims that he “ha[s] never heard a better . . . performer of Hopkins’ poems than Richard Austin.” This English actor has devoted his life to performing Hopkins’s poetry, so poetry lovers please bring a friend and enjoy an evening under the acoustical impress of Hopkins’s verbal music. This free event is open to students, faculty, and the public.
